About this episode

Outlines several upcoming service modifications and feature updates scheduled for the Microsoft 365 ecosystem during late 2025 and early 2026. Significant changes include the consolidation of security platforms, such as the integration of threat intelligence tools into the broader Defender and Sentinel suites. High-priority alerts notify administrators of the phasing out of legacy SIEM agents and the rebranding of the traditional "Files" tab in Teams to a more comprehensive "Shared" content repository. Additionally, the update highlights enhanced administrative controls for data loss prevention in Outlook and SharePoint, alongside specialized viewing improvements for large-scale virtual events on Android devices. These technical bulletins serve as a strategic roadmap to help organizations manage licensing requirements and software transitions effectively. Progressing through these updates will require proactive adjustments to security configurations and internal user documentation.
